Abstract

Evaporation residue cross sections have been measured with neutron-rich radioactive [Formula presented] beams on [Formula presented] in the vicinity of the Coulomb barrier. The average beam intensity was [Formula presented] particles per second and the smallest cross section measured was less than 5 mb. Large sub-barrier fusion enhancement was observed. Coupled-channel calculations taking into account inelastic excitation significantly underpredict the measured cross sections below the barrier. The presence of several neutron transfer channels with large positive [Formula presented] values suggests that multinucleon transfer may play an important role in enhancing the fusion of [Formula presented] and [Formula presented].
